Occasionally, our attorneys write articles published in professional media, such as the New Jersey Law Journal, New Jersey Lawyer, New Jersey CPA, and Journal of the New Jersey Dental Association, or client media, such as New Jersey based newspapers, magazines, newsletters and websites.

Read articles on topics of interest to you from the list below.

Articles on topical issues in New Jersey law, a glossary with definitions of some legal terms, and web links to and lists of some other resources related to New Jersey law may help you work more effectively and comfortably on your case with our attorneys.

These legal resources are not meant to provide legal advice or legal education, only to provide you with some background information on New Jersey law.
